โœฆ Synopsis


The Becker friction vacuum gauge is based on the measurement of the damping of mechanical vibrations of a metal ribbon caused by the surrounding gas. The lower limit of the pressure measurement range depends mainly on the internal damping in the material of the vibrating element. This damping is influenced by the choice of a suitable material of the ribbon but it also rises with increasing tension in the vibrating ribbon. This way the increasing tension worsens the lower limit of the pressure measurement range but on the other hand it raises the frequency of the vibrations and thus improves the shake resistance of the gauge.
